A pharmaceutical freeze dryer, also known as a lyophilizer, is a machine that removes moisture from products through the process of sublimation. Sublimation is the transition of a substance directly from a solid to a gas phase without passing through an intermediate liquid phase. This method is preferred in pharmaceuticals because it avoids the potential damage that can occur from traditional drying methods that involve heat.
One of the main benefits of using a pharmaceutical freeze dryer is the preservation of delicate materials. Many pharmaceutical products are heat-sensitive and can degrade or lose efficacy if exposed to high temperatures. By using a freeze dryer, these materials can be dried at low temperatures, ensuring that their potency and stability are maintained.
Furthermore, freeze drying allows for the production of highly stable products with long shelf lives. Since the process removes moisture from the product, it greatly reduces the risk of microbial growth and spoilage. This makes freeze-dried pharmaceuticals ideal for long-term storage and distribution, especially for medications that need to be shipped over long distances.

In addition to pharmaceuticals, freeze dryers are also used in other industries such as food, cosmetics, and biotechnology. In the food industry, freeze drying is commonly used to preserve perishable items like fruits, vegetables, and instant coffee. This process not only extends the shelf life of these products but also retains their flavor, texture, and nutritional value.
Cosmetic companies use freeze dryers to create powders, creams, and other beauty products. By removing water from these formulations, freeze drying increases their stability and enhances their performance. Biotechnology companies also rely on freeze dryers to preserve enzymes, proteins, and other biological materials that are sensitive to heat and moisture.
